No, you'll need THIS free programme to do it for you.

These are the instructions I gave in another post when someone asked about Asda POI's.

Download Asda.CSV file and save the file to a folder in My Documents then unzip folder.

Start iGO POI Explorer and select File - Import POI's from file.

Navigate to where you saved the Asda.CSV folder - change 'files of type' from Google Earth KML to CSV POI file and you'll see the Asda file.

Drag and drop the Asda POI folder into the left hand window of iGO POI Explorer.

Left click, and hold, on the Asda folder and drag it over the iGO POI Database icon.

The file will then be transferred.

Start iGO, tap on Map, tap on Menu (top right), tap on Quick (bottom centre) - Manage POI's - My POI, tap on your new Group once, to highlight it, then tap on Edit (centre of screen) and select an appropriate icon. Arrow back (three times) and tap on Menu.

Tap on POI - My POI and you should see your new Group.

The built in iGO POI icons appear to be embedded in the programme and I can find no way of adding/changing them.
